The acoustic simulation analysis system is a specialized engineering tool that employs acoustic fundamentals and numerical computation techniques to digitally simulate and analyze acoustic phenomena including sound generation, propagation, reflection, diffraction and absorption. Its key advantage is the ability to accurately predict product or environmental acoustic performance (e.g., noise level, sound field distribution, acoustic comfort) without physical prototyping. Widely applied in automotive, consumer electronics, architectural, aerospace and general electronics industries, it constructs 2D acoustic models, integrates material acoustic properties and boundary conditions, and employs numerical methods such as the Finite Element Method (FEM) and Boundary Element Method (BEM) to rapidly generate simulation results. This enables engineers to optimize structural design, mitigate noise, enhance acoustic performance, shorten R&D cycles and reduce testing costs.
